How to give a
successful
presentation?
A presentation is a mean of communication
that can be a speech or a talk in which a new
product, idea or piece of work is shown and
explained to an audience.

03
The performance
They might forget what you have
said but they will never forget how
you said it !
Prepare it:

● Deliver a story:
○ Beginning
○ Body
○ Conclusion

● Use visuals

● Remember the 10-20-30 rule for


slideshows.
Practice makes perfect:

• Build your confidence with practice.

• Speak naturally, sound natural.

• Practice infront of other people.


Show time:
• Take a deep breath before you start.

• Body language.

• Use your voice effectively.

• Speak slowly and clearly so that


everyone understands and follows.

• Smile and make eye contact.

• Be prepared to answer questions from


audience.
